Our Supply group is responsible for brewing, packaging and shipping the famous Budweiser beer. They also supervise aluminum can manufacturing, barley fields, hop farms and a rice mill. Life in the brewery is non-stop action with high-speed lines, tight production schedules and astonishingly high quality standards. This is a place where we measure efficiency in seconds, not hours, days or weeks. Paramount in all of this is a dedication to safety above all else and social responsibility. 99.8% of everything that enters our breweries is either completely used in the process or recycled. We also dedicate those big, high-speed lines to help our communities during times of disaster by packaging cans of emergency drinking water.   • Operate Brewery Utilities systems including: steam, CO2 collection, ammonia refrigeration and dehumidification, compressed air and water.
  • Perform boiler water and cooling tower water chemical treatment.
  • Responsible for process management, basic maintenance tasks, lubrication, housekeeping, and sanitation.
  • Document and respond to all activities that occur during shift of responsibility.
  • Respond to customer department requests for assistance with Utility system optimization and/or isolation.
  • The position involves rotating shift work, working weekends, and working in a quality, food-processing environment.
